How to recognize a rxn in equilibrium

A

-Closed system
-Opposite rxn’s occur at same rate
-Can reach equil. starting with reactants or products
-Observe no visible chem. changes
-Temp at equil. is constant

15
Q

If heat is added, shift will be left or right

A

-Right if heat is on reactant side (to remove heat)
-Left if heat is on product side (to add heat)

Q

How to decide if shift will be left or right depending on inc. or. dec. of conc.

A

-RIGHT if species is inc. and on reactant side OR species conc. is dec. and on product side
-LEFT if species is dec. and on reactant side OR species conc. is inc. and on product side
-Essentially, inc. = move towards equil. arrows, dec. = move away from equil. arrows
